Output 3817169587eeca56ce14b83054089345d11a06930a3e2b5068d4ce5cceb15990:5

value
21450000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c363dc4b09386ceb43bfb0db01fce69f92eae2a OP_EQUALVERIFY OP_CHECKSIG
address
16VNXG6KsVAowitEW5jh5v8iVhMV5UeaJa
transaction
3817169587eeca56ce14b83054089345d11a06930a3e2b5068d4ce5cceb15990
spent
true